Analysis

The most recent figure for mali — paper and paperboard, excluding newsprint — export quantity in C�te d'Ivoire is 34 t, measured in 2018.

That represents a change of down 70.7% on the previous year and up 466.7% over ten years.

Over the whole period, mali — paper and paperboard, excluding newsprint — export quantity in C�te d'Ivoire peaked at 400 t in 2009 and was at its lowest, 2 t, in 2014.

C�te d'Ivoire ranks 21st of 35 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
